1. Start with Neutral Tones for a Balanced Backdrop

utilize soft neutrals for a harmonious base

This timeless approach creates a calm foundation for your boho space. Soft whites, warm beiges, and earthy grays set the stage for layered textures and vibrant accents. By choosing neutral tones, you create an airy and open environment that allows statement pieces, plants, and patterned textiles to stand out beautifully. This base also makes it easier to refresh your room by simply swapping accessories.

2. Layer Textures for a Warm Boho Appeal

mix various textures for cozy boho charm

A blend of soft textiles and natural materials instantly warms your space. Combine plush throws, woven baskets, and textured cushions to add dimension without clutter. By mixing knits, cotton, and jute, you create a rich sensory experience that invites relaxation. The key is balance—layering different textures in neutral tones maintains the minimalist aesthetic while adding a cozy bohemian charm.

3. Choose Statement Furniture with Organic Shapes

select unique furniture with flowing lines

This is where personality shines. Selecting pieces with rounded edges, asymmetrical designs, or sculptural forms adds visual interest without overpowering the room. A curved sofa, arched bookshelf, or circular coffee table can soften sharp lines, bringing a relaxed, boho-inspired vibe. Organic shapes also echo natural forms, reinforcing the earthy, grounded aesthetic that defines this style.

4. Incorporate Natural Materials for Effortless Boho Vibes

embrace natural elements for seamless bohemian style

Wood, rattan, and linen are perfect for infusing warmth and authenticity. Choose furniture with raw wood finishes, woven baskets for storage, or rattan chairs to introduce a rustic charm. These materials connect your space to nature, enhancing the laid-back feel of boho design. Plus, their durability ensures your room remains stylish and functional for years to come.

7. Highlight Greenery for a Fresh, Boho Touch

incorporate plants for a vibrant boho atmosphere

Plants breathe life into any room, and their lush green tones contrast beautifully with neutral backdrops. Try placing potted plants on shelves, hanging vines from ceiling hooks, or adding a statement fiddle-leaf fig to fill empty corners. Besides their aesthetic charm, plants improve air quality and enhance the calm, organic energy that defines boho interiors.

13. Layer Rugs for Boho Depth and Comfort

living room stack rug to create depth and softness

Combining different rug textures adds richness to your space. Try pairing a neutral woven rug with a patterned accent rug on top for visual interest. This layering technique grounds the room, defines seating areas, and provides cozy comfort underfoot. Mixing textures like wool, jute, or cotton enhances the relaxed yet stylish boho aesthetic.

16. Add Hanging Plants for a Fresh, Boho Look

install hanging greenery for a lively boho aesthetic

Suspended greenery draws the eye upward, adding life to your space. Hanging plants like pothos, string of pearls, or spider plants create movement and soften angular spaces. Using macramé plant hangers or simple rope designs enhances the boho charm while keeping the look minimal and airy.
